Many popular varieties of fruit trees cannot reproduce themselves from seed (including apples), so their branches are grafted onto a sturdy rootstock of another type of apple to create a new tree. Calamondin orange is a dwarf tree resulting from a cross between a mandarin orange and a kumquat. Following are the fruit varieties that have been recommended on my radio program by dr.
